WhatsApp Business has become one of the most important communication tools for businesses worldwide. It contains customer conversations, invoices, payment details, business catalogs, marketing campaigns, and confidential customer information.
Unfortunately, WhatsApp accounts are frequent targets of hackers through:
- SIM swap attacks
- Social engineering
- OTP theft
- Phishing attacks
- Malware
- Fake support scams
To improve account security, WhatsApp Business provides Two-Step Verification, an additional security layer that requires a 6-digit PIN whenever your phone number is registered again.
Without this PIN, even if someone steals your SIM card or receives your SMS verification code, they still cannot activate your WhatsApp Business account.
This guide explains everything you need to know.
What is Two-Step Verification?
Two-Step Verification is an optional security feature that adds a custom 6-digit PIN to your WhatsApp Business account.
Whenever someone attempts to register your phone number on another device, WhatsApp asks for:
- SMS Verification Code
- Six-digit PIN
Without both, account activation fails.

Before You Begin
Ensure:
- WhatsApp Business is updated
- Internet connection is working
- Phone number is verified
- Email address is accessible
Step 1: Open WhatsApp Business
Open:
WhatsApp Business
Step 2: Open Settings
Android:
⋮
Settings
iPhone:
Settings
Step 3: Open Account
Settings
↓
Account
Step 4: Open Two-Step Verification
Account
↓
Two-step verification
You will see:
Enable
Tap it.
Step 5: Create a 6-Digit PIN
Enter:
123456
(Example only)
Choose something difficult to guess.
Avoid:
- 123456
- 000000
- 111111
- Birth year
- Mobile number digits
Step 6: Confirm PIN
Re-enter the same PIN.
Step 7: Add Recovery Email
WhatsApp recommends adding an email address.
Benefits:
- Recover forgotten PIN
- Receive security notifications
- Reset verification PIN
Example:
business@example.com
Step 8: Verify Email
Enter it again.
Tap:
Save
Two-Step Verification Enabled
You will now see:
Two-step verification
Enabled
Your WhatsApp Business account is now protected.

How PIN Verification Works
| Action | PIN Required |
|---|---|
| Normal daily use | No |
| Reinstall WhatsApp | Yes |
| New Phone | Yes |
| New Device | Yes |
| SIM Change | Yes |
| Device Migration | Yes |

If You Forget Your PIN
If recovery email exists:
Forgot PIN
↓
Email Reset Link
↓
Create New PIN
Without email:
You may need to wait before resetting the PIN, which can delay re-registration.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. Is Two-Step Verification free?
Yes. It is included with WhatsApp Business at no additional cost.
2. Does it replace SMS verification?
No. It adds an extra PIN after SMS verification.
3. Can I disable it later?
Yes. Go to Settings → Account → Two-Step Verification → Disable.
4. Is an email address mandatory?
It is optional but strongly recommended for PIN recovery.
5. Will I need the PIN every day?
No. It is mainly required when registering your phone number again.
6. What if I forget both my PIN and recovery email?
You may need to wait through WhatsApp's security reset period before you can register the account again.
7. Does this protect against SIM swap attacks?
It significantly reduces the risk because a thief would still need your 6-digit PIN.
8. Can employees share the PIN?
Only trusted administrators should know it. Limit access to authorized personnel.
9. Does it work on Android and iPhone?
Yes.
10. Is it available for regular WhatsApp Messenger?
Yes. The feature is available on both WhatsApp Messenger and WhatsApp Business.
